#c4d5cb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4d5cb is composed of 76.9% red, 83.5%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.7%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 144.7 degrees, a saturation of 16.8% and a lightness of 80.2%. #c4d5cb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#89ab97.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#c4d5cb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4d5cb has RGB values of R:196, G:213,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 12899787.
